A series of reactions that are used to take out energy from glucose by dividing into two or three carbon is defined as Glycolysis.

Glycolysis is a metabolic pathway. Hence, it is not related to manufacturing glycogen, building proteins, and producing fats.

Therefore, the options A, B, and C are wrong.

The process of the Glycolysis is one of the body’s chemical pathways and used for the metabolizing glucose.
